#583177 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#583177 is composed of 34.5% red, 19.2%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.1%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 273.4 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 32.9%. #583177 color hex could be obtained by blending #b062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#583177 color description : Dark moderate violet.
#583177 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#583177 has RGB values of R:88, G:49,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5779831.

Shades and Tints of #583177
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060308 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#583177
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545157 is the less saturated color, while #5d04a4 is the most saturated one.
